fix missing virtual destructors as reported in #1386

This commit is contained in:
AlexandreRouma
2024-04-22 18:54:12 +02:00
parent 2813aa7c93
commit ccb10bfb9a
4 changed files with 5 additions and 2 deletions

View File

@ -9,6 +9,7 @@
namespace dsp {
class generic_block {
public:
virtual ~generic_block() {}
virtual void start() {}
virtual void stop() {}
virtual int run() { return -1; }
@ -16,8 +17,6 @@ namespace dsp {
class block : public generic_block {
public:
virtual void init() {}
virtual ~block() {
if (!_block_init) { return; }
stop();